Section 1: Emerging Trends in Computer Performance Optimization
The latest trends in executive development programmes emphasize the importance of artificial intelligence (AI), machine learning (ML), and data analytics in optimizing computer performance. These technologies enable organizations to analyze complex system data, identify bottlenecks, and implement targeted optimizations. For instance, AI-powered monitoring tools can detect potential issues before they occur, allowing executives to take proactive measures to prevent downtime and ensure seamless system operation. Moreover, ML algorithms can be used to optimize system resource allocation, leading to significant improvements in performance and efficiency. By leveraging these emerging trends, executives can develop a data-driven approach to system optimization, driving business growth and competitiveness.
Section 2: Innovations in System Architecture and Design
Executive development programmes are also focusing on innovations in system architecture and design, such as cloud computing, containerization, and microservices. These innovations enable organizations to build scalable, flexible, and secure systems that can adapt to changing business needs. For example, cloud computing allows businesses to scale their infrastructure up or down as needed, reducing costs and improving system performance. Containerization and microservices, on the other hand, enable developers to build and deploy applications more quickly and efficiently, reducing the risk of errors and downtime. By adopting these innovative approaches, executives can create a robust and agile IT infrastructure that supports business growth and innovation.
Section 3: Future Developments in Computer Performance Optimization
Looking ahead, executive development programmes will likely focus on emerging technologies like quantum computing, edge computing, and the Internet of Things (IoT). These technologies have the potential to revolutionize computer performance and speed, enabling organizations to process vast amounts of data in real-time and make data-driven decisions. Quantum computing, for instance, can solve complex problems that are currently unsolvable with traditional computing architectures, leading to breakthroughs in fields like medicine, finance, and climate modeling. Edge computing, on the other hand, enables data processing to occur at the edge of the network, reducing latency and improving system performance. By staying ahead of the curve and embracing these future developments, executives can position their organizations for success in a rapidly changing digital landscape.
